two. The Change to Regulation: Recognizing Financial Potential
Via the mid-20th century, attitudes toward gambling began to shift. Governments begun recognizing the economic prospective of gambling as a reputable market that might make substantial revenue as a result of taxes and tourism. This change in point of view marked the start of a more regulated approach to gambling, in which governments sought to control and benefit from the marketplace instead of ban it outright.

Nevada was the primary U.S. state to totally embrace this shift. In 1931, Nevada legalized On line casino gambling for a technique to beat the economic hardships of The nice Depression and also to capitalize over the growing fascination in Las Vegas for a vacationer vacation spot. This bold move paved just how to the institution of Las Vegas as being the "Gambling Money of the planet" and established a precedent for other locations to evaluate the financial great things about regulated gambling.

Next Nevada's illustration, other U.S. states and nations globally began to rethink their gambling guidelines. In Europe, Monaco capitalized on this shift by reworking Monte Carlo right into a glamorous gambling desired destination, attracting rich travellers from throughout the continent. In the United Kingdom, the Betting and Gaming Act of 1960 legalized betting stores and bingo halls, laying the groundwork for a far more regulated gambling environment.

3. The Increase of Casino Resorts and Modern-day Regulation
The second half in the twentieth century noticed an extra evolution of On line casino guidelines, With all the emergence of casino resorts as significant financial drivers. Countries and regions that experienced Formerly shunned gambling started to investigate its prospective like a Instrument for economic improvement, notably in tourism and entertainment. This era was marked by the event of large-scale, integrated resorts that merged casinos with hotels, searching malls, theaters, and Conference facilities, creating thorough entertainment Places.

Macau's selection during the early 2000s to finish its On line casino monopoly and invite overseas operators to develop built-in resorts marked an important turning stage inside the evolution of casino rules. This go reworked Macau into the entire world's greatest gambling hub, surpassing Las Vegas when it comes to revenue. The good results of Macau's controlled On line casino market demonstrated the prospective benefits of a properly-controlled gambling field, attracting expenditure, making Careers, and boosting tourism.

In Singapore, the government took a cautious but strategic approach to On line casino legalization, opening its marketplace to 2 integrated resorts in 2010—Marina Bay Sands and Resorts Planet Sentosa. These resorts were matter to strict regulatory oversight, with measures set up to promote dependable gambling and lower social harms. Singapore's model of really controlled, restricted casino growth grew to become a reference position for other nations around the world thinking about the introduction or growth of casino gambling.

four. Fashionable Regulatory Frameworks: Balancing Advantages and Pitfalls
Currently, On line casino laws and restrictions are characterised by a balance concerning maximizing economic benefits and minimizing social hazards. Contemporary regulatory frameworks typically concentrate on quite a few vital spots: licensing and taxation, purchaser security, responsible gambling, and anti-revenue laundering.

Licensing and Taxation: Governments use licensing for a Instrument to regulate the quantity of casinos running in their jurisdiction and to make certain that operators satisfy specified benchmarks. Licenses are frequently issued according to competitive bids, with operators needed to reveal their ability to take care of a On line casino responsibly and ethically. In return for the correct to function, On line casino operators are typically topic to varied types of taxation, which includes gaming taxes, corporate taxes, and local taxes, furnishing considerable revenue for general public coffers.

Customer Safety and Responsible Gambling: Contemporary On line casino polices spot a robust emphasis on customer defense and dependable gambling. This incorporates steps to stop difficulty gambling, such as self-exclusion courses, necessary breaks, paying limits, and extensive advertising and marketing restrictions. Many jurisdictions require casinos to supply details about the pitfalls of gambling and to supply support providers for individuals combating habit. check here The aim is to make a safer gambling atmosphere whilst allowing for consumers to take pleasure in gaming responsibly.

Anti-Funds Laundering (AML): Casinos are frequently susceptible to being used for funds laundering mainly because of the large volumes of cash that movement as a result of their functions. To beat this, modern-day restrictions impose stringent AML specifications on casinos, such as client research, transaction checking, and reporting of suspicious pursuits. These rules are designed to prevent casinos from staying exploited by criminals and to protect the integrity of the economical program.
